    Three new partners appointed at Blake Morgan’s Wales office

    The appointments are across a range of practice areas, demonstrating the versatility of Blake Morgan’s comprehensive offering.

    Tax specialist Cathy Bryant becomes a partner in the firm’s corporate team. Cathy advises on a range of tax matters from corporate transactions to share schemes and employment-related taxes.

    Richard Jones becomes a partner in the corporate team. Richard advises on a broad range of corporate transactions, including M&A, management buyouts, private equity and corporate structuring matters.

    In the commercial property team, Daniela Smith, who specialises in both investment and development related commercial property transactions, becomes a new partner. Daniela has a particular emphasis on retail and mixed-use development schemes, site assemblies and landlord and tenant transactions across real estate, retail and leisure, hotels and real estate finance sectors.

    Eve Piffaretti, Head of Blake Morgan in Wales, said:

    “I am proud to welcome these new Partners. Their appointments reflect our commitment to developing and retaining the people we want in the firm as part of our future.

    “We place tremendous value on our culture of mentoring, training and developing our homegrown talent, as demonstrated by our policy of promoting from within wherever possible.

    “It takes hard work and sustained effort to achieve partnership in a very competitive legal market, and so this is a significant milestone for every individual. It is also an investment in our future as we look to achieve our business objectives and consolidate our market position.

    “Our new partners will play an important role as we build on our strength and depth as a leading national firm with a wealth of expertise across the full range of practice areas.”
